The Director of Revenue Analytics will be a vital storyteller and analyst for our entire revenue engine. You will be the go-to-market navigator, using data to illuminate the path to predictable revenue growth and market leadership. Reporting to the Vice President of Revenue Analytics, you will proactively transform raw data into a strategic and actionable narrative that informs the decisions of our C-suite and every leader across Sales, Marketing, Revenue Operations, and Customer Success.  

What You'll Do:

  • Be the Source of Truth: Develop and own the models and analyses that define our understanding of business performance, from top-of-funnel lead generation to customer churn and expansion. 
  • Uncover Actionable Insights: Go beyond surface-level dashboards to diagnose the "why" behind our performance. You'll analyze the entire prospect journey to identify friction points, conversion opportunities, and levers for growth. 
  • Provide Leadership in Sales Compensation Strategy, Plan-Building, Implementation and Performance Analytics.
  • Drive Revenue Planning: Lead the annual and quarterly planning process for the Sales Organization, including territory creation, quota setting, and capacity planning, ensuring our resources are aligned with our biggest market opportunities. 
  • Forecasting: Lead monthly forecasts and pipeline reviews of the global Multi-Account and Partnership businesses.
  • Champion Data-Driven Culture: Establish and govern the key performance indicators (KPIs) for the entire revenue organization, ensuring that all teams are aligned and accountable to shared goals, and own/maintain incentive plans and execution.
  • Own the Narrative: Prepare and present at executive-level presentations, QBRs, and strategic offsites that clearly articulate our metrics, performance, and the strategic path forward.

Who You Are:

  • Experience: 10+ years in a highly analytical and strategic role such as Revenue Operations, Sales Operations, Sales Compensation, Business Intelligence, with at least 4 years in a leadership capacity within a high-growth B2B SaaS environment.
  • Technical Acumen: Expert-level proficiency with Salesforce, advanced data analysis in Excel, and hands-on experience with BI tools (e.g., Tableau Developer). Experience with SQL and data warehousing (e.g., BigQuery, Snowflake) is a major plus.
  • Quantitative Mindset: A deep understanding of statistical analysis, forecasting models, and SaaS metrics (e.g., ARR, NRR, LTV:CAC, Churn).
  • Strategic Thinker: You are intellectually curious and can move seamlessly from the tactical details to the big-picture strategy
  • Exceptional Communicator: You are a "data-driven storyteller" with a rare ability to translate complex data into a clear, compelling narrative for an executive audience.
  • Collaborative Partner: You build trust and influence across the organization, working as a true partner to your peers in the revenue leadership team.

What you need to know about the Boston Tech Scene

Boston is a powerhouse for technology innovation thanks to world-class research universities like MIT and Harvard and a robust pipeline of venture capital investment. Host to the first telephone call and one of the first general-purpose computers ever put into use, Boston is now a hub for biotechnology, robotics and artificial intelligence — though it’s also home to several B2B software giants. So it’s no surprise that the city consistently ranks among the greatest startup ecosystems in the world.

Key Facts About Boston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 269,000; 9.4%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Thermo Fisher Scientific, Toast, Klaviyo, HubSpot, DraftKings
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, robotics, software, aerospace
  • Funding Landscape: $15.7 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Summit Partners, Volition Capital, Bain Capital Ventures, MassVentures, Highland Capital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: MIT, Harvard University, Boston College, Tufts University, Boston University, Northeastern University, Smithsonian Astrophysical Observatory, National Bureau of Economic Research, Broad Institute, Lowell Center for Space Science & Technology, National Emerging Infectious Diseases Laboratories
